Factors Affecting Cost
- Size of the Driveway: Larger driveways require more materials and labor, increasing the overall cost.
- Thickness of the Concrete: Thicker slabs offer more durability but come at a higher price due to the additional materials needed.
- Type of Concrete: Specialized concrete mixes, such as stamped or colored concrete, can add to the cost.
- Site Preparation: The condition of the site, including grading and excavation needs, can affect the total cost.
- Labor Costs: Labor rates in Brick, NJ can vary, impacting the overall expense.
-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may require permits and inspections, adding to the project cost.
- Weather Conditions: Seasonal weather can affect the pouring schedule and potentially increase costs due to delays.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task Description | Average Cost Range |
---|---|
Basic Concrete Pouring (per sq ft) | $4 - $7 |
Stamped Concrete (per sq ft) | $8 - $12 |
Colored Concrete (per sq ft) | $6 - $10 |
Site Preparation (grading/excavation) | $500 - $1,500 |
Driveway Removal (per sq ft) | $1 - $3 |
Sealing (per sq ft) | $0.50 - $1 |
Reinforcement (rebar or mesh) | $1 - $2 per sq ft |
